From: Greg Kroah-Hartman Date: Tue, 12 Nov 2024 09:52:07 +0000 (+0100) Subject: 5.15-stable patches X-Git-Tag: v5.15.172~5 X-Git-Url: http://git.ipfire.org/?a=commitdiff_plain;h=6f2952639bd1586bca0ce56566a8fc10f11d20b0;p=thirdparty%2Fkernel%2Fstable-queue.git 5.15-stable patches added patches: alsa-usb-audio-add-endianness-annotations.patch --- diff --git a/queue-5.15/alsa-usb-audio-add-endianness-annotations.patch b/queue-5.15/alsa-usb-audio-add-endianness-annotations.patch new file mode 100644 index 00000000000..8221a0a5a57 --- /dev/null +++ b/queue-5.15/alsa-usb-audio-add-endianness-annotations.patch @@ -0,0 +1,43 @@ +From 61c606a43b6c74556e35acc645c7a1b6a67c2af9 Mon Sep 17 00:00:00 2001 +From: =?UTF-8?q?Jan=20Sch=C3=A4r?= +Date: Tue, 5 Jul 2022 15:57:46 +0200 +Subject: ALSA: usb-audio: Add endianness annotations +MIME-Version: 1.0 +Content-Type: text/plain; charset=UTF-8 +Content-Transfer-Encoding: 8bit + +From: Jan Schär + +commit 61c606a43b6c74556e35acc645c7a1b6a67c2af9 upstream. + +Fixes: 4b8ea38fabab ("ALSA: usb-audio: Support jack detection on Dell dock") +Reported-by: kernel test robot +Link: https://lore.kernel.org/r/202207051932.qUilU0am-lkp@intel.com +Signed-off-by: Jan Schär +Link: https://lore.kernel.org/r/20220705135746.13713-1-jan@jschaer.ch +Signed-off-by: Takashi Iwai +Signed-off-by: Greg Kroah-Hartman +--- + sound/usb/mixer_quirks.c | 4 ++-- + 1 file changed, 2 insertions(+), 2 deletions(-) + +--- a/sound/usb/mixer_quirks.c ++++ b/sound/usb/mixer_quirks.c +@@ -1965,7 +1965,7 @@ static int snd_soundblaster_e1_switch_cr + static int realtek_hda_set(struct snd_usb_audio *chip, u32 cmd) + { + struct usb_device *dev = chip->dev; +- u32 buf = cpu_to_be32(cmd); ++ __be32 buf = cpu_to_be32(cmd); + + return snd_usb_ctl_msg(dev, usb_sndctrlpipe(dev, 0), REALTEK_HDA_SET, + USB_RECIP_DEVICE | USB_TYPE_VENDOR | USB_DIR_OUT, +@@ -1976,7 +1976,7 @@ static int realtek_hda_get(struct snd_us + { + struct usb_device *dev = chip->dev; + int err; +- u32 buf = cpu_to_be32(cmd); ++ __be32 buf = cpu_to_be32(cmd); + + err = snd_usb_ctl_msg(dev, usb_sndctrlpipe(dev, 0), REALTEK_HDA_GET_OUT, + USB_RECIP_DEVICE | USB_TYPE_VENDOR | USB_DIR_OUT, diff --git a/queue-5.15/series b/queue-5.15/series index 7ce81a711a3..4fc0a017f2a 100644 --- a/queue-5.15/series +++ b/queue-5.15/series @@ -73,3 +73,4 @@ alsa-usb-audio-add-quirks-for-dell-wd19-dock.patch acpi-prm-clean-up-guid-type-in-struct-prm_handler_info.patch hv_sock-initializing-vsk-trans-to-null-to-prevent-a-dangling-pointer.patch vsock-virtio-initialization-of-the-dangling-pointer-occurring-in-vsk-trans.patch +alsa-usb-audio-add-endianness-annotations.patch